Haisi 1 (also transcribed Hisea 1) is a small earth observation satellite with a C-band SAR payload, built by Tianyi Research (Spacety) for CETC38 (the China Electronics Technology 38th Research Institute).

The 185 kg satellite is the first TY-MINISAR satellite from Tianyi Research (Spacety).

Haisi 1 was launched in December 2020 as a co-passenger on the maiden CZ-8 (1) rocket. It is larger than the earlier Cubesat based Tianqi satellites.
